Article Overview

This article reviews CPT changes affecting multi-level compression bandaging for the lower and upper extremities and discusses how those changes intersect with payer edits from Medicare, private insurers, and the National Correct Coding Initiative. It is intended for coding and billing professionals who need to understand the scope of the updated CPT family, related bundling issues, and general coverage or frequency considerations.

Why This Topic Matters

These updates affect how compression bandaging services are tracked, billed, and coordinated with other procedures across different payers, making them important for accurate claims processing and compliance.
